| High-yield, nonlytic expression in insect cells | | | | The pIEx™ vectors are designed to allow rapid, high-level protein expression in insect cells without the time-consuming process of creating a recombinant baculovirus. This vector features the hr5 enhancer and the IE1 (immediate early) promoter to direct expression in insect cells. This promoter/enhancer combination recruits endogenous insect cell transcription machinery, thereby avoiding baculovirus infection and the associated cytotoxic effects. | | | | | |
The pIEx™ vectors are designed for cloning and high-level expression of proteins in transiently transfected Spodoptera-derived insect cells. Transcription is driven by the AcNPV-derived hr5 enhancer and immediate early promoter, IE1. The pIEx-8 vector contains an N-terminal 8 aa Strep•Tag® II coding sequence followed by an enterokinase protease cleavage site and a multiple cloning site, with the option to include a C-terminal His•Tag® coding sequence with 10 histidines. pIEx-8 is also available as an Ek/LIC vector. The Ek/LIC vector is prepared for rapid directional cloning of PCR-amplified DNA. Using specifically designed primers for amplification, inserts can be efficiently cloned without the need for restriction enzyme digestion or ligation. | |
